Output 9508e033a2361a9aefeed1a3fff8ceaa21b2f39edb47c31317a39ed8b106207b:19

value
58690067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a6ee04b32aee1b0914429fb776ca3c5204e1ad2 OP_EQUAL
address
371ywUmxahaixJbye4rcG64bn6gMCCirYh
transaction
9508e033a2361a9aefeed1a3fff8ceaa21b2f39edb47c31317a39ed8b106207b
spent
true